          Call the offset line if it describes an offset then it is towards your return. It should give you information on the collection agency it would be worth following through with contacting them and seeing what you could do to prevent the offset.
          Ive seen where others mentioned a hardship that can be filed but i am not sure where that is on the irs website.
          My experience was from department of education offsetting my return for my husbands student loan. I amended my years return with a form called injured spouse that shows my income is seperate my husbnds and should not be taken from his debt from before we were even married.
